Abstract
The utility model provides a kind of methanol gasifying converter, is related to methanol field of combustion equipment.A kind of methanol gasifying converter, including fluid reservoir, force (forcing) pump, atomizer, heating chamber, gas outlet, the fluid reservoir connects atomizer by pipeline, and force (forcing) pump is set between fluid reservoir and atomizer, and to be pressurizeed to liquid methanol, the atomizer connects with heating chamber, force (forcing) pump is set in the heating chamber, and the heating chamber end sets gas outlet.The utility model is on the basis of existing technology, creative sets atomizer between fluid reservoir and heating chamber, first liquid methanol is atomized, heating is carried out again to be allowed to become gas, the mode of heating that liquid methanol is directly heated in conventional art is changed, greatly reduces the potential safety hazard during this, and, heating is carried out after atomization again and has been greatly reduced the energy being converted into required for gas, has saved cost.

Embodiment
The utility model is described further below in conjunction with the accompanying drawings:
With reference to Fig. 1, a kind of methanol gasifying converter, including fluid reservoir, force (forcing) pump, atomizer, heating chamber, gas outlet, institute
State fluid reservoir and atomizer is connected by pipeline, force (forcing) pump is set between fluid reservoir and atomizer to add to liquid methanol
Pressure, the atomizer are connected with heating chamber, and force (forcing) pump is set in the heating chamber, and the heating chamber end sets gas outlet, institute
State force (forcing) pump to be separately positioned on the connecting pipe between fluid reservoir and atomizer and in heating chamber for electromagnetic pump, the heating
Chamber is cast aluminum heaters, and magnetic valve is additionally provided between the gas outlet and heating chamber, temperature is additionally provided with the heating chamber
Sensor and pressure sensor, the converter are additionally provided with PLC to control electromagnetic pump and magnetic valve.
During use, whole device is connected with the mains, liquid methanol is added in fluid reservoir, this process can also not have to
Fluid reservoir, it is also same effect to be directly accessed liquid methanol pipeline supply.Liquid methanol passes through mist in the presence of force (forcing) pump
After changing device atomization, enter heating chamber in vaporific, gaseous state be changed into rapidly by the droplet being atomized in the presence of heating chamber,
Burner combustion is entered by gas outlet energy is provided.
In whole process, risk is reduced by atomization because most dangerous heating is changed into this meteorological process so that
Whole device security greatly improves.And due to using electromagnetic pump and PLC combination temperature sensor and pressure
Sensor, whole control system form closed-loop control system, further increase the security performance of product.
